The SFI for Switzerland
The State Secretariat for International Financial Matters (SFI) is responsible for the coordination and strategic management of international financial, monetary and tax affairs and defends the interests of Switzerland in these areas. It is also responsible for developing the policy and regulatory bases for the financial markets as well as the Swiss tax location.
